A video game arcade offers a yearly membership with reduced rates for game play. A single membership costs $60 per year. Game to

kens can be purchased by members at the reduced rate of $1.00 per 10 tokens.
Which statements represent the function of the yearly cost in dollars, y, based on x, the number of game tokens purchased for a member of the arcade? Check all that apply.

The slope of the function is $1.00.
The y-intercept of the function is $60.
The function can be represented by the equation y =1 x + 60.
The domain is all real numbers. -
The range is {y| y ≥ 60}. 10

Let

x-------> the number of game tokens purchased for a member of the arcade

y-------> the function of the yearly cost in dollars

we know that

the function y of the yearly cost in dollars is equal to

y =\frac{1}{10} x +60

This is the equation of the line

using a graph tool

see the attached figure

<u>Statements</u>

<u>case a)</u> The slope of the function is $1.00

The statement is False

The slope of the function is equal to \frac{1}{10} \frac{\$}{tokens}

<u>case b)</u> The y-intercept of the function is $60

The statement is True

we know that

The y-intercept of the function is the value of the function when the value of x is equal to zero

so

for x=0

y =\frac{1}{10}*0 +60

y =\$60

<u>case c)</u> The function can be represented by the equation y =(1/10)x + 60

The statement is True

The equation of the function is equal to y =\frac{1}{10} x +60

<u>case d)</u> The domain is all real numbers

The statement is False

The value of x cannot be negative, therefore the domain is the interval

[0,∞)

<u>case e)</u> The range is {y| y ≥ 60}

The statement is True

The range of the function is the interval-------> [60,∞)
